Do you get a tax break for donating to charity? A special tax break available to most taxpayers, approved by Congress for the 2020 tax year as part of the pandemic relief program, was extended through 2021. That means individual taxpayers can take a deduction of up to $300 for cash donations made this year when they file their federal tax returns in 2022.

Can a person that has had hepatitis b donate blood?
One way that someone can become infected with the hepatitis B virus is through blood. People infected with hepatitis B may carry the virus without even knowing it. They can pass it to others through blood or sexual contact. Because of this, anyone who has ever tested positive for hepatitis B cannot donate blood.

Can anybody donate plasma?
Who can donate? Generally, plasma donors must be 18 years of age and weigh at least 110 pounds (50kg). All individuals must pass two separate medical examinations, a medical history screening and testing for transmissible viruses, before their donated plasma can be used to manufacture plasma protein therapies.

Do 5013c have to donate?
A charitable organization is always able to solicit for public donations, but the caveat is that while you don’t need a 501(c)(3) tax exempt status to take donations, you DO need this for a donor to receive a tax deduction for their donation.
